The public is invited to the next meeting of the San Juan Basin Archaeological Society in the Lyceum at the Center of Southwest Studies at Fort Lewis College.

Speaker Julie Orr will present “New Caledonia and its Archaeology”. Her work on New Caledonia was spurred by trips to Panama, where she was introduced to the 1698 Scottish attempt to establish a colony there. One of the benefits of that research was exposure to a different type of archaeology than what she had become accustomed to working in the Southwest.
